The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) declared the SSC CGL Tier 2 Result 2025 for the Combined Graduate Level Examination (Tier-II) 2024 on 13th March 2025. Candidates who appeared for the exam can now check their results on the official SSC website at www.ssc.gov.in. The final result has been released along with category-wise cut-off marks and the list of selected candidates.

How to Check SSC CGL Tier 2 Result 2025?
Follow these steps to download and check your SSC CGL Tier 2 Result 2025:
- Visit the official website of SSC at https://ssc.gov.in.
- Navigate to the Result section and click on the CGL tab in Orange Color.
- Select the link titled “Combined Graduate Level Examination (Tier-2) 2024 Candidates provisionally shortlisted”.
- Download the relevant SSC CGL Result 2025 PDF for your post category.
- Open the PDF and press Ctrl+F.
- Enter your Name/Roll Number in the search bar.
- If your details appear on the list, you are shortlisted for the released vacancies.

Details Mentioned in SSC CGL Tier 2 Result 2025
The result PDF includes the following important details:
- Examination Name – Combined Graduate Level Examination, 2024 (Tier 2)
- Post Name – JSO, Statistical Investigator Gr. II, and Other Group B & C Posts
- Roll Number – Candidate’s unique identification number
- Candidate’s Full Name – As per the admit card
- Category Code – Numerical data representing the candidate’s category
- Status – Qualified/Not Qualified
Category Codes
- 0 – EWS (Economically Weaker Section)
- 1 – SC (Scheduled Caste)
- 2 – ST (Scheduled Tribe)
- 3 – ESM (Ex-Servicemen)
- 4 – OH (Orthopedically Handicapped)
- 5 – HH (Hearing Handicapped)
- 6 – OBC (Other Backward Class)
- 7 – VH (Visually Handicapped)
- 8 – PWD-Other (Persons with Disabilities – Other)
- 9 – UR (Unreserved)
Next Steps After SSC CGL Tier 2 Result 2025
1. Document Verification (DV)
- Shortlisted candidates are required to attend the Document Verification process.
- All essential documents (original and photocopies) such as educational certificates, caste certificates (if applicable), identity proof, and other supporting documents must be submitted.
2. Medical Examination
- Candidates applying for certain posts (like Inspector, Sub-Inspector) may need to undergo a medical fitness test as per SSC guidelines.
3. Appointment Process
- After successful document verification and medical examination, SSC will release the final appointment list.
- Candidates will be allotted posts based on their merit rank, preferences, and vacancies.
